Emerging Designer Chet Lo Joins 'Forbes' 30 Under 30 List

The 25-year-old, who launched his eponymous label in 2020, is loved by Chloe Cherry, Dua Lipa, Doja Cat and more.

London designer Chet Lo is a part of Forbes‘ 30 Under 30 list.

Chosen under the Art & Culture category in the Europe region, the 25-year-old launched his eponymous label at the start of the pandemic in 2020. Appearing in Doja Cat and SZA‘s “Kiss Me More” music video, his spiky knitwear designs are now loved globally. Lo has a vast list of celebrity fans including Chloe Cherry, Kylie Jenner and Dua Lipa.

The designer took to Instagram to share his excitement: “I am so so so honored and in disbelief to announce that I am part of @forbes 30 under 30 list! I am so grateful of my team and everyone involved and thank you so much for helping me achieve my dreams! This is such an unreal moment!!! I could never have imagined this to be possible a year ago, and it’s so beautiful to be acknowledged as both a creative and a business owner.”

Apart from Lo, standouts from the Forbes‘ Europe 30 Under 30 2022 list in the same category include Barbara Potts and Cathrine Saks of Saks Potts, Alissa Aulbekova and Paula Sello of AUROBOROS. You can see the full roster here.
